阿里云 Elasticsearch 内核成果中性能优化由哪些方面体现?
第一,我们研发的 ElasticBuild 相比在线的写入能有三倍的性能提升。
第二,我们还 研发了物理复制功能,从最早支持计算存储分离到现在的支持通用版的 ES,物理复制通过 segment 同步而不是 request 同步的方式,减少了副本的写入开销,所以有一个副本的情 况下,写入性能能有 45%左右的性能提升,副本越多,提升越明显。
第三,bulk 聚合插件, 在协调节点聚合下载的数据,降低分布式的长尾效应,在写入吞吐高、分辨数多的场景写入 吞吐能有 20%以上的性能提升。
第四,时序查询优化,针对 range 查询,可以直接跳过不 在 range 范围内的 segment,结合时序策略可以获得更好的查询性能提升。
资料来源于《开源与云Elasticsearch应用剖析》下载地址:https://developer.aliyun.com/topic/download?id=1169
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。